Excoecaria cochinchinensis, commonly known as the Chinese croton or blindness tree, is a shrub native to Southeast Asia. It is known for its striking foliage, with leaves that are green on top and red underneath. This plant thrives in wet tropical climates and is often found in forested areas.
To care for Excoecaria cochinchinensis, provide it with bright, indirect light and maintain moderate temperatures. Keep the soil evenly moist and ensure high humidity levels. This plant can be grown both indoors and outdoors, but it prefers a humid environment.

Excoecaria cochinchinensis prefers well-draining loamy soil that retains moisture but does not become waterlogged. A mix of peat, perlite, and loam works well. Ensure the soil is rich in organic matter to support its nutrient needs.

Use a balanced fertilizer with an N-P-K ratio of 10-10-10. Fertilize the plant every 4-6 weeks during the growing season to support its growth and vibrant foliage.

Repot Excoecaria cochinchinensis every 1-2 years or when it outgrows its current pot. Choose a slightly larger pot with good drainage. Gently remove the plant from its old pot, shake off excess soil, and place it in the new pot with fresh soil mix.

Propagate Excoecaria cochinchinensis through stem cuttings. Take cuttings in the spring or early summer, dip the cut end in rooting hormone, and plant it in a moist, well-draining soil mix. Keep the cuttings in a warm, humid environment until they root.

Prune Excoecaria cochinchinensis to maintain its shape and encourage bushier growth. Prune in the spring or early summer by cutting back leggy or overgrown stems. Use clean, sharp pruning shears to make clean cuts.

Excoecaria cochinchinensis is toxic to both pets and humans. The sap can cause skin irritation and, if ingested, can lead to more severe symptoms. Handle the plant with care and keep it out of reach of children and pets.

Excoecaria cochinchinensis is known for its ornamental value due to its unique foliage. It can be used as a decorative indoor plant or in tropical garden settings. Regular misting can help maintain the high humidity levels it prefers.
